    What is Dr. Aleksandr Orlovskiy's specialty?

    Dr. Orlovskiy is a Family Medicine Specialist near Brooklyn, NY. Family Medicine is a medical specialty focused on comprehensive healthcare for individuals and families. It is a broad field that integrates bi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ences.     Is this Dr. Aleksandr Orlovskiy aff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    No, Orlovskiy is not affiliated with a Castle Connolly Top Hospital, but is affiliated with the following hospitals: Maimonides Midwood Community Hospital, Beth Israel Medical Center, Coney Island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ise.
